files to the ld. so. cache, if not done, even if the library file is clearly under/usr/lib, it will not be used. An error is reported during the compilation process, and the xxx library is missing, check and find that it is clearly there.
I have made this mistake when compiling KDE (it needs to be run once every time it is compiled), so remember to run ldconfig after modifying the library file, you can run it in any directory.
Let's talk about the variable PKG_CONFIG_PATH:
I often see
file is clearly under/usr/lib, it will not be used. Remember to run ldconfig after modifying the library file, you can run it in any directory.
2. PKG_CONFIG_PATH environment variable
I often see someone asking on the Forum, "Why have I installed the glib-2.4.x, But compiling gtk +-2.4.x still prompts that the glib version is too low?
First, let's take a look at the errors that occur during the compilation process (compile gtk +-2.4.13 ):
Checking for pkg-config.../usr/bin/pkg-config
Check
Recently work needs to monitor a branch office to IDC computer network situation, to the network to find a lot of software, found a call smokeping open source software is also good, it is the author of RRDtool, in the graphic display is very beautiful, can be used to detect the network state and stability. The following is a description of the installation configuration method of the software: A Installing the Software1. Install the required tools using the Yum commandYum install gcc freetype-de
Our company is installing the Cactifans cacti system.Because the company needs to change all the graphic watermark in cacti to the company logoSo this record changes the logo process=============================1, first view the RRDtool version on the cactiDownload the corresponding RRDtool src.rpm packageYes: http://pkgs.repoforge.org/rrdtool/I download rrdtool-1.4.7-1.rf.src.rpm here to recompile after download is completeI'm here to re-build a CentOS system to build first install the Rpmbuild
When installing rrdtool, the following error occurs: configure: error: Pleasefixthelibraryissueslistedaboveandtryagain: configure: error: Pleasefixthelibraryissueslistedaboveandtryagai...
When installing rrdtool, the following error occurs: configure: error: Please fix the library issues listed above and try again. configure: error: Please fix the library issues listed above and try again. solution: First: install cgilib-0.5.tar.gz download from here: weget http://download.chinaunix.net/down.php
; Package kernel. i686. 6.18-128.1.10.el5 set to be installed
---> Package pango. i386. 14.9-5. el5.centos set to be updated
---> Package rsync. i386. 0.6-1. el5.rf set to be updated
---> Package audit. i386. 7.7-6. el5_3.3 set to be updated
---> Package audit-libs-python.i386. 7.7-6. el5_3.3 set to be updated
---> Package pango-devel.i386. 14.9-5. el5.centos set to be updated
Filelists.xml.gz | 3.5 MB
-->
following commands:
Pango-querymodules >%gtkdir%\etc\pango\pango.modules
Gdk-pixbuf-query-loaders >%gtkdir%\lib\gdk-pixbuf-2.0\2.10.0\loaders.cache
gtk-query-immodules-3.0 >%gtkdir%\lib\gtk-3.0\3.0.0\immodules.cache
Let ' s test! Still in a console or in the "Run" window, run the demo: Gtk3-demo
Developing with Gtk+3mingwYou should has a working installation, i.e. "Gcc.exe" already in your PATH.
The Configure Command executed before virt viewer compilation does not enable USB-redir-related functions. Whether virt Viewer supports usbredir depends entirely on SPICE-GTK.
Virt viewer's dependency on SPICE-GTK can be seen from the configure result of virt Viewer:
Configure: configuration summaryconfigure: ======================== configure: Configure: features: Configure: GTK: 3.0 configure: Configure: Libraries: Configure: glib2: -pthread-I/usr/include/glib-2.0-I/usr/lib/i386-linux-gn
1. Install lamp environmentThere is no introduction, a bunch of related documents on the Internet, and a lot of automated installation scripts written by cattle.2. Installing RRDtoolYum install cairo-devel libxml2-devel Pango pango-devel rrdtool–y3. Install SNMPThe operating system typically comes with SNMP, if not installedYum-y Install NET-SNMP net-snmp-libs net-snmp-utils4. Installing cacti(1) Download c
Ndoutuils is based on the correct installation of Nagios, please go to the previous article for Nagios installation.1. Dependency packet Detection#rpm-Q libxml2-devel pango-devel cairo-devel#yum Install Libxml2-devel pango-devel cairo-devel2. Compiling the installation#tar ZXVF rrdtool-1.4.8.tar.gz#cd rrdtool-1.4.8#./configure--prefix=/usr/local/rrdtool#make#make Install3. Verify that the installation is su
Turn off selinuxSetenforce 0The permanent method isVi/etc/selinux/configChange status to DisabledSelinux=disabledNeed to restart the server, not restart here temporarilyShutting down the firewall/etc/init.d/iptables stopRemove firewall rules, restart FirewallMv/etc/sysconfig/iptables/opt/etc/init.d/iptables restartinstalling the Epel update sourcewgethttp://dl.fedoraproject.org/pub/epel/6server/x86_64/epel-release-6-8.noarch.rpmrpm-ivhepel-release-6-8.noarch.rpmVi/etc/yum.repos.d/epel.repoReplac
, make:
The problem arises.
[Root @ localhost audacious-mac-0.3.10] # make
Make all-recursive
Make [1]: Entering directory '/root/mao/audacious-mac-0.3.10'
Making all in src
Make [2]: Entering directory '/root/mao/audacious-mac-0.3.10/src'
If/bin/sh .. /libtool -- tag = CXX -- mode = compile g ++-DHAVE_CONFIG_H-I. -I. -I .. -pthread-I/usr/include/glib-2.0-I/usr/lib/glib-2.0/include-I/usr/include/gtk-2.0-I/usr/include/pango-1.0 -I/usr/include/cairo-I/u
Authoring GTK Source-level vim Help document tagsReason
That only see the source code. On the Linux source has a website http://lxr.linux.no/+trees, can be very aspects to find out the corresponding version of the code implementation, GTK did not. Then do it yourself.
I have been using VIM, I think of Ctags + vim + gtk3 corresponding source package to create a source-level help document.
SOURCE Package Preparation
Working directory:/ROOT/GTK/SRCSelect the download link on t
Installing the RRDtool modulewget https://pypi.python.org/packages/99/af/bf46df3104d78591f942278467a1016d056a887c808ed1127207a4e1ebaf/ PYTHON-RRDTOOL-1.4.7.TAR.GZTAR-ZXVF PYTHON-RRDTOOL-1.4.7.TAR.GZCD Python-rrdtool-1.4.7/python setup.py Install #可能会报错cd python-rrdtool-1.4.7/./configure --prefix=/usr/local #也会报错 because there are a lot of dependencies that need to be installed, It's mostly what it warns about. Yum Install libxml2*-y yum install
Pangocairo, and you can get it either from its original home on
http://ftp.gnome.org/pub/GNOME/sources/pango/1.17
Can find also find a archive copy on
Http://oss.oetiker.ch/rrdtool/pub/libs
The last tested version of Pangocairo is 1.17.
Libs=-lm-lwrapldflags=cppflags=
----------------------------------------------------------------------------
Checking for Xmlparsefile in-lxml2 ... yesChecking libxml/parser.h usability ... yes.Checking Libxml/
RRDtool is used to do drawing, but still need the support of other installation packages, Cairo-devel Libxml2-devel Pango pango-devel, and so on, here we use the Yum installation is not necessary one by one of the compiled installation, too waste of time
1,rrdtool Installation
[Root@test3 ~]# tar zvxf rrdtool-1.4.4.tar.gz
[Root@test3 ~]# CD rrdtool-1.4.4
[Root@test3 rrdtool-1.4.4]#./configure--prefix=
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.